Processing Power

Both the Core i5-12600 and Ryzen 5 8500G share an identical 6-core/12-thread configuration. Boost clocks reach 4.8 GHz on the Core i5-12600 versus 5 GHz on the Ryzen 5 8500G — a 4.1% clock advantage for the Ryzen 5 8500G (base: 3.3 GHz vs 3.5 GHz). The Core i5-12600 uses the Alder Lake-S (2022) architecture (Intel 7 nm), while the Ryzen 5 8500G uses Phoenix2 (2024) (4 nm). In PassMark, the Core i5-12600 scores 21,383 against the Ryzen 5 8500G's 21,481 — a 0.5% lead for the Ryzen 5 8500G. Geekbench 6 single-core — the metric most relevant to gaming — records 2,400 vs 2,500, a 4.1% lead for the Ryzen 5 8500G that directly translates to higher frame rates. Multi-core Geekbench: 10,400 vs 10,000 (3.9% advantage for the Core i5-12600). L3 cache: 18 MB (total) on the Core i5-12600 vs 16 MB (total) on the Ryzen 5 8500G.

Memory & Platform

The Core i5-12600 uses the FP7/FP8 socket (PCIe 5.0), while the Ryzen 5 8500G uses AM5 (PCIe 4.0) — making them incompatible on the same motherboard. Both support up to DDR5-4800 memory speed. The Ryzen 5 8500G supports up to 256 GB of RAM compared to 128 GB 66.7% more capacity for professional workloads. Both feature 2-channel memory with ECC support. PCIe lanes: 20 (Core i5-12600) vs 14 (Ryzen 5 8500G) — the Core i5-12600 offers 6 more lanes for additional GPUs or NVMe drives. Chipset compatibility: B660,Z690 (Core i5-12600) and A620,B650,B650E,X670,X670E,B840,B850,X870,X870E (Ryzen 5 8500G).

Advanced Features

Only the Ryzen 5 8500G has an unlocked multiplier for overclocking — a significant advantage for enthusiasts seeking extra performance. Virtualization support: VT-x, VT-d (Core i5-12600) vs AMD-V (Ryzen 5 8500G). Both include integrated graphics Intel UHD Graphics 770 (Core i5-12600) and Radeon 740M (Ryzen 5 8500G) — useful as a fallback for troubleshooting or display output without a dedicated GPU. Primary use case: Core i5-12600 targets Mainstream Desktop, Ryzen 5 8500G targets General Use. Direct competitor: Core i5-12600 rivals Ryzen 5 5600; Ryzen 5 8500G rivals Core i5-13400.
